Their specifically intended Houses allow for a broader temperature selection Motor Oil at increased and decreased temperatures and sometimes incorporate a decreased pour place. With their improved viscosity index, synthetic oils want reduced amounts of viscosity index improvers, which are the oil factors most susceptible to thermal and mechanical degradation since the oil ages, and thus they do not degrade as immediately as regular motor oils. On the other hand, they even now fill up with particulate matter, Even though the make a difference better suspends throughout the oil,[citation desired] plus the oil filter nevertheless fills and clogs up as time passes. So periodic oil and filter variations need to nonetheless be finished with synthetic oil, but some synthetic oil suppliers propose which the intervals among oil changes could be longer, often so long as 16,000–24,000 kilometres (nine,900–14,900 mi) largely due to diminished degradation by oxidation.
